Transaction 65da2005e54180e70307ad5b847e56bbadb2000c3f35e537eab64808e13fa6d6
1 Input
1 Output
-
65da2005e54180e70307ad5b847e56bbadb2000c3f35e537eab64808e13fa6d6:0
- value
- 12890000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dfb558beeba16b21a28039d25b34e945d5cb836 OP_EQUALVERIFY OP_CHECKSIG
- address
- 187L7mx1o6jt9435qL1EReEeTBsVJ94Z4Y